The first step in making a chimney from clay is to make a pot. You can do this in two ways. One way is to coil clay snakes into a pot-shaped shape and then smooth them together. Another alternative is to make use of a wheel and then throw the pot into shape. The potter must be an expert to get the pot into the desired shape.
When the pot has been constructed the pot must be fired. This process is known as bisque firing. The clay is heated to around 1000 degrees Fahrenheit. This process changes the clay's structure and causes it to shrink little. After the clay has been bisque fired, it is now ready for a second firing. The second firing is used to strengthen the glaze and to color.

A chiminea is a good choice for people who want to minimize the amount of smoke in their yard. The chiminea's closed design as well as chimney will direct smoke away from people. This helps keep the air in your outdoor space fresh and comfortable. Smoke can be reduced by using only seasoned wood.
Chimineas should always be set on a base that is fireproof, such as sand, concrete or a hearth pad. They should be kept at least 3 feet away from flammable materials and should not be left unattended when in operation. Use a spark guard and keep children and pets away from the flame.

It is important to keep a chiminea under cover to avoid cracking or warping from rain and snow. In addition, you should never spray water on a chiminea when it's burning, because this could cause cracks in clay or terra-cotta and harm metal. A waterproof cover can help you extend the life of your Chiminea.
